I can find no justification for this; I've run many hundreds of feet of EMT directly attached to brick and poured concrete walls and … Web5 jul. 2024 · A height limit applies to mounting a panel box. The circuit breaker at the top of the box may not be higher than 6-foot 7-inches from the floor. A permanent platform must be below the panel box if the top circuit breaker exceeds this specific height. No defining height is mandated from floor to panel box base.

Working space around the … Web21 apr. 2010 · 404.8 Exception #2 permits switches installed adjacent to motors to be located higher than 6'7". This exception was put in to correspond to 430.107 that requires at least one of the disconnecting means required for a motor and motor controller to be readily accessible. This would permit the motor disconnect to be located above 6'7".
